refactor: extract shared runCommand utility and cleanup codebase
- Create shared command utility in ts/utils/command.ts - Update index.ts, process-manager.ts, system-info.ts to use shared utility - Remove duplicate runCommand implementations from all files - Remove legacy Chrome wrapper methods (startChrome, stopChrome, isChromeRunning) - Consolidate Sway window selectors from 5 to 2 - Remove unused isobuild TypeScript files (mod.ts, deno.json, ts/index.ts) - Make getStatus() async to properly await system info - Add disk and system info sections to UI
